How to Buy a Home in Colorado

​

Buying a home is one of the most significant financial decisions you will ever make. It involves a lot of money, legalities, and emotions. While the process can be overwhelming, don't let that deter you from achieving your homeownership dreams. With the right agent and preparation we can make the process much more manageable.

​

Step 1: Find a Trusted Agent

Working with a trusted real estate agent can save you time and money.

An agent can help you navigate the market, provide valuable advice, and work on your

behalf to negotiate a good deal. 

​

Step 2: Know Your Budget

Before you begin house hunting, it's essential to determine how much house you can realistically afford. Don't just go by what the bank or lender tells you. Look at your monthly income, expenses, and debt. Factor in expenses such as property taxes, homeowner's insurance, and maintenance costs. Once you have these numbers, you can use a mortgage calculator to estimate your monthly payments.

 

Step 3: Get Pre-Approved

Getting pre-approved for a mortgage is crucial before you start house hunting.

Pre-approval means that the lender has verified your income, credit score, and other financial details.

With pre-approval, you will know the amount you can spend on a house, which can save you time and heartache. When making an offer, sellers prefer buyers who have already been pre-approved.

Step 4: House Hunting

Once you have determined your budget and gotten pre-approved for a loan, it's time to start house hunting. A good agent will work with you to narrow down your search based on your wants and needs. When house hunting, it's essential to keep your emotions in check. Don't fall in love with a property before doing your due diligence. Touring several properties, taking photos, and notes can help you compare and contrast your options.

 

Step 5: Offer & Negotiation

After you have found your dream home, it's time to make an offer. With the help of your agent, negotiate the terms of sale and create a purchase contract. This contract will include contingencies such as financing, appraisal, and home inspection reports. Once you have agreed on the contract, you will close the deal. Closing involves signing several legal documents, transferring ownership and dispersing funds.

 

Step 6: Move In & POP THE CHAMPAGNE 

Buying a home is an exciting milestone in life. However, it's essential to be diligent, realistic, and informed throughout the process. By following these steps, you can achieve your dream of homeownership with confidence.

Always remember to stick to your budget, get pre-approved for a loan, work with a trusted agent, tour several properties, and make an informed offer.
